1972 Rolex Datejust (Ref. 1603) Black "Confetti" Dial
The Rolex Datejust is one of the most iconic and beloved Rolex watches ever made. This classic dress watch has been produced by the Swiss luxury watchmaker since 1945 and has remained a timeless classic that is instantly recognizable as an item of refined quality and functional design. The Datejust was designed for everyday wear, and its sleek and elegant design makes it one of the most universally loved watches for both men and women.

The multi-colored "confetti" dials are coveted among collectors, not only for the sheer rarity of these dials but also for the subtle yet vibrant details that are truly unique among Rolex dials as a whole. The term "confetti" is in reference to the compilation of individual colors that make up the single base color of the dial, creating a colorful and speckled dial appearance when observed up close.

CASE & BRACELET
The excellent case retains full and even lugs that show sharp brushing and edges with little wear and light evidence of being polished in the past. The stainless steel engine-turned bezel is in very crisp condition with light signs of use present. The Rolex roll-link Jubilee bracelet with 55 end pieces features an OEM 62510H service clasp and retains 21 links that show normal stretch for the style and age of the bracelet and will fit up to a 7.75-inch wrist.
DIAL & HANDS
The uncommon and remarkable matte black "confetti" dial is in near-perfect condition, showing no damage or age to the dial itself. This specific example features a heavy "confetti" texture comprised of red, green, and blue speckling. The tritium lume plots have achieved a charming creamy patina, and all the lume plots remain intact, with only the 3 o'clock showing minor degradation when inspected under UV light. The original tritium hands coordinate nicely with the dial, having aged a shade lighter than the dial, and exhibit no degradation under UV light inspection. The metallic date wheel is original with "open" 6 and 9 numerals.
